Tesla has pushed a new (Supervised) Full Self-Driving update with the promised end-to-end neural networks for highway driving. However, it’s only for newer vehicles. “End-to-end” is what Tesla refers to as neural net-powered AI driving the vehicle from vision to controls rather than the controls being explicitly coded.
